Etna (Sicily, Italy): Ash emissions occurred this morning from the northeast crater. It seems that the ash, brownish in color, was cold and composed of older material, likely from internal collapses in the crater (a portion of the crater rim had collapsed a few days ago).
There is currently no eruptive activity at the volcano involving fresh lava and monitoring signals do not suggest an immediate change likely; only a weak thermal anomaly continues to be present from the southeast crater complex.
Of course, this can change very quickly, particularly at a volcano as active as Etna.

Karymsky (Kamchatka): During the past days, the volcano has been very active, producing frequent explosive eruptions with ash emissions that rose up to 3-5 km above the crater.

Our group on the ongoing expedition to Kamchatka's volcanoes was lucky enough to observe this activity from close - they stayed 3 days and 3 nights near the volcano along with scientists from the Institute of Volcanology and Seismology of Petropavlovsk.

Sangeang Api (Indonesia): Explosive activity continues. Volcanic Ash Advisory Center (VAAC) Darwin warned about a volcanic ash plume that rose up to estimated 10000 ft (3000 m) altitude or flight level 100 .
The full report is as follows: INTERMITTENT VA EMISSION TO FL100 MOV W/NW OBS VA DTG:15/1946Z to 10000 ft (3000 m)

Dukono (Halmahera): Explosive activity continues. Volcanic Ash Advisory Center (VAAC) Darwin warned about a volcanic ash plume that rose up to estimated 7000 ft (2100 m) altitude or flight level 070 .
The full report is as follows: CONTINUOUS VA EMISSION TO FL070 OBS VA DTG:15/1342Z to 7000 ft (2100 m)

Popocatépetl (Central Mexico): Explosive activity continues. Volcanic Ash Advisory Center (VAAC) Washington warned about a volcanic ash plume that rose up to estimated 18500 ft (5600 m) altitude or flight level 185 .
The full report is as follows: CONS VA EMS IN STLT MOV IN MULT DIRECTONS. to 18500 ft (5600 m)

Sabancaya (Peru): Explosive activity continues. Volcanic Ash Advisory Center (VAAC) Buenos Aires warned about a volcanic ash plume that rose up to estimated 24000 ft (7300 m) altitude or flight level 240 and is moving at 10 kts in SW direction.
The full report is as follows: continuous ash emissions to 24000 ft (7300 m)

Piton de la Fournaise (La Réunion): Early this morning, the eruption, which had started on 11 Aug, paused for a bit more than 4 hours and then resumed again at 08:30 local time.
Eruptive activity remained at the second (lower) fissure at approx. 1500 m altitude, but the output rate of magma is now low.
